Impact of Untreated Water on Equipment and Costs
Untreated water can introduce impurities that create scale buildup, corrosion, and sediment accumulation in dental equipment. Such issues can lead to frequent equipment malfunctions or inefficiencies, resulting in increased operational costs. For instance, if your autoclaves or dental chairs experience recurring problems due to poor water quality, it can disrupt your practice’s workflow and patient care, resulting in lost revenue and damaged reputation. Investing in an appropriate water treatment system can mitigate this risk significantly.
Understanding Demand: Peak vs Average Usage
Dental practices experience fluctuations in water demand, with peak usage occurring during busy hours when multiple procedures are performed simultaneously. Understanding this dynamic is crucial for selecting the right system. Assess your average daily water needs as well as potential peak demand to ensure your treatment system can handle these fluctuations without compromising performance. An oversized or undersized system can lead to inefficiencies, wasted energy, or inadequate treatment during critical moments.
Duty Cycle and Sizing Factors
The duty cycle of your facility—how often and intensely your equipment is used—affects the sizing of your water treatment system. To accurately size your system, consider:
- Flow Rate (GPM): Determine the gallons per minute required during peak demand to ensure continuous operation without interruptions.
- Capacity (Grains/GPD): Calculate the grains per day needed to maintain optimal water quality for all dental processes.
Redundancy and Configurations
To enhance reliability, consider implementing redundancy within your water treatment system. Options like duplex or alternating configurations allow for continuous service even during maintenance or potential system failure. This kind of setup ensures your dental practice remains operational at all times, thereby supporting patient care and operational efficiency.
Pretreatment Requirements
Before choosing a water treatment system, it’s essential to evaluate any necessary pretreatment methods. Depending on the water characteristics specific to your location, you may require filtration, softening, or disinfection processes to protect your equipment from contaminants that can impact performance. Engage with your facility team to clarify any specific needs for pretreatment as you explore your options.
Maintenance and Consumable Intervals
Every water treatment system demands a certain level of maintenance to ensure consistent performance. Understanding the maintenance routines, including filter changes and monitoring intervals, is vital. Implementing a schedule will help avoid lapses in water quality, which could ultimately affect your dental operations. Identify the consumables needed for your system and their replacement intervals to maintain uninterrupted service.
Space and Drain Requirements
When selecting a water treatment system, consider your facility's available space and drainage capabilities. The system should seamlessly integrate into your existing layout without disrupting other operations. Assess both the physical space required for the equipment and any drainage needs, ensuring that your installation area can accommodate these requirements.
Specification Questions to Answer Before Purchasing
Before making a final decision, work through the following specification questions:
- What is the maximum flow rate needed during peak usage?
- What is the total capacity (grains per day) required for optimal operations?
- What type of pretreatment methods are necessary based on anticipated water quality?
- How often will routine maintenance be required and what consumables will be needed?
- Do you have enough space and proper drainage for the selected system configuration?
By addressing these considerations, you can ensure your dental practice is equipped with an efficient and effective water treatment system that supports high-quality patient care and operational excellence.

Monitoring and Data Management
Implementing a monitoring system to track water quality and performance metrics can enhance your operational oversight. Many modern water treatment systems offer digital monitoring solutions, providing real-time data on performance indicators such as pH levels, flow rates, and contaminant concentrations. This information can help you make informed decisions about maintenance and troubleshoot issues before they escalate.
